We identify ``spurious'' states in meson-baryon scattering, those that appear in QCD for N_c > 3 but decouple for N_c = 3. The key observation is that the relevant flavor SU(3) Clebsch-Gordan coefficients contain factors of 1 - 3/N_c. We show that this method works even if SU(3) is badly broken. We also observe that resonant scattering poles lying outside naive quark model multiplets are not necessarily large N_c artifacts, and can survive via configuration mixing at N_c = 3.
